The arcade offers stations that you can rent on your own, with your other half on date night, or as part of a group of three. And you can choose the length of time that you wish to play for, whether it’s for one, two, or three hours.

VR experience/Evolve VR

Evolve VR runs their HTC Vive VR system with top of the line computers to ensure you have the most immersive and exciting virtual experience. The arcade specializes in birthday parties, corporate events, and can also get special permits for liquor if requested.
